Why Risk Management is Important in Investing
Risk management is a critical aspect of investing because it helps you identify, assess, and mitigate potential risks that could impact your investment portfolio. By proactively managing risks, you can protect your investments from unexpected events and market fluctuations, ultimately improving your chances of success in the long run.
Key Principles of Risk Management in Investing
- Diversification: Spreading your investments across different asset classes, industries, and geographical regions can help reduce the impact of market volatility on your portfolio.
- Asset Allocation: Allocating your investments based on your risk tolerance, investment goals, and time horizon can help you achieve a balanced portfolio that aligns with your financial objectives.
- Risk Assessment: Regularly assessing the risk levels of your investments and adjusting your portfolio accordingly can help you stay ahead of potential risks and make informed decisions.
- Monitoring: Keeping a close eye on market trends, economic indicators, and geopolitical events can help you anticipate potential risks and take timely actions to protect your investments.
Benefits of Effective Risk Management
Implementing effective risk management strategies in your investment approach offers various benefits, including:
- Reduced volatility in your portfolio
- Protection of capital during market downturns
- Improved risk-adjusted returns
- Greater peace of mind and confidence in your investment decisions
